Assessment and Planning
Our team starts by checking the crawl space for standing water, wet insulation, and signs of damage. We map out the area and decide how much water we need to remove. It’s important to know the full scope before we begin. We use moisture meters and visual checks to make sure nothing is overlooked. This step saves time and money in the long run.
Water Extraction
We use powerful extractors to remove standing water quickly. This step can take 2-4 hours depending on the size of the space. The faster we get the water out, the better the outcome. We work carefully to avoid damaging any pipes or wires in the area. It’s not just about the water, it’s about the whole space.
Drying and Dehumidification
Once we’ve removed the water, we start drying the area. We place air movers in strategic spots to speed up the process. It usually takes 3-5 days to fully dry the crawl space. We monitor the moisture levels daily to make sure everything is completely dry. This step is critical to prevent mold and rot.

Crawl Space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small puddles of water | Yes | No | Small amounts can be dealt with, but hidden moisture is a risk. |
| Standing water over 2 inches | No | Yes | It’s too much to handle without proper equipment. |
| Mold in the crawl space | No | Yes | Mold needs professional cleaning and removal. |
| Water from a broken pipe | No | Yes | It can cause more damage if not fixed quickly. |
| High humidity levels | No | Yes | It can lead to hidden moisture and mold growth. |
| Water from a flood or backup | No | Yes | It’s a high-risk situation and needs full cleanup. |

Crawl Space Water Removal Cost In Grottoes, VA
Costs for crawl space water removal vary depending on the size of the area, the amount of water, and the type of damage. You’ll see different prices based on how much work is needed. These are general estimates to give you an idea of what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water and time needed to remove it.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$800 – $4,000 | Size of the area and how long it takes to dry. |
| Mold Remediation | $1,000 – $5,000 | Extent of mold and type of surfaces affected. |
| Insulation Replacement | $200 – $1,200 | Amount of wet insulation and type of material. |
| Structural Repairs | $300 – $2,000 | Damage to floor joists, subfloor, or walls. |
| Final Inspection and Reporting | $150 – $500 | Complexity of the job and time required. |
